PLC编程思路是指在编写PLC程序时要遵循的一种思路或方式。PLC编程的思路主要是针对PLC控制程序的编写方式,但也涉及到针对实际工程需要的控制思路的确定。
该思路主要包括分析控制系统的需求,设计程序框架和程序流程图,分析和设计程序功能和算法,以及进行调试和优化。
在PLC控制系统设计过程中,首先需要对控制系统的需求进行详细的了解和分析。例如需要控制的设备、元件、传感器等,以及各个元件之间的关系、工作方式等信息。
在分析过程中,需要区分控制系统的输入和输出信号,确定系统所需要的状态、控制逻辑和软件功能等,提取数据、计算算法、输入输出处理等关键信息,并进行编写程序的准备工作。
设计程序框架和程序流程图是PLC编程思路中的重要步骤。程序框架是针对控制系统指定的任务和目标进行的模块划分,和各个模块之间的交互关系,以及数据传输规则。
程序流程图是指对PLC控制程序进行逻辑结构的分析,将整个程序逻辑结构分段,逐步展开,形成一张可视化的流程图,以了解程序的核心流程和逻辑。
在进行编写PLC程序的具体内容之前,需要先设计出程序所需要实现的具体功能和算法。通常情况下,根据实际控制对象的不同,需要设计不同的程序功能和算法,以实现不同的控制效果。
根据不同的控制任务,需要进行不同的策略选择和算法设计。例如要控制转速和温度变化,可以采用PID算法;要实现运动控制,则需要选择控制方式,实现算法的编写。
总之,编写PLC程序需要计算机编程的能力和娴熟的PLC技术水平。